Transaction 70cecf951455a6c80fe68863d4f35689f098ccc68bdce5c21d69495394ceee05
1 Input
1 Output
-
70cecf951455a6c80fe68863d4f35689f098ccc68bdce5c21d69495394ceee05:0
- value
- 2507653
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 32c962f7bec38083b9d5942206cbbed5667870a6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 15dY3BHRJx5TJkZLqy4CvrrUwxZaBpCVpH